The Fund is a limited purpose open ended trust with an excellent track record for investors since its IPO in 2002. Including the December 2025 distribution which is payable on January 30, 2026, the Fund will have paid out 276 monthly distributions and four special distributions totaling $485.7 million or $28.97 per unit. The Fund earns revenue based on the franchise system sales of the 372 Boston Pizza restaurants in the Fund’s royalty pool. Boston Pizza is the premier casual dining brand in Canada.
